fN rHe pnsr. the question for deck linstallers had always been "galvanized nail or screw?" But with the introduction of ACQ wood treatment in the 1990s came the advent of epoxy-coated deck screws that could withstand the corrosive nature of the new chemical.

Now, the question seems to have evolved into "clip, screw or plug?" That's because when a homeowner invests tens of thousands of dollars into a brand new outdoor living space, they want it to be perfect. And in order for it to be perfect, builders and do-it-yourselfers need to understand that not all deck fastener systems are alike. Plugs, screws and clips all have their advantages and disadvantages.

Hidden clip systems have grown in popularity over the years because of the high-end finish they bring to a deck. Homeowners love the fact that the majority of their deck is screw free. However, in addition to making both the initial building application and future repairs time consuming. certain clip systems may not withstand the expansion and contraction of the deck boards well, which could result in a squeaky deck.

Because PVC and composite decking are now manufactured by a very large group of decking companies in a large array of colors, many fastener manufacturers are now producing stainless steel deck screws with colored heads. This is a great way to conceal the screw head while still having the holding power of topdown fastening for hardwood, composite and PVC decking.

The latest deck fastener innovation came with the advent of the newest type of decking. Most deck manufacturers now produce capstock decking products, which are deck boards with a hard outer shell often filled with recycled materials. This presented a new challenge to fastening manufacturers. In capstock decking, traditional composite screws tend to leave attached shards of plastic around the screw head, as well as cause the hard outer shell to dimple and stretch, causing a white discoloration.

The first screw on the market to work with both composite and capstock decking is Starborn Industries' Cap-Tor screw. It is available in 10 colors of stainless steel and epoxy coated steel.

Another popular method that offers a great balance between holding power and the appeal of hidden clip systems is plugging. Previously considered a \er) time-consuming process! plugs offer the ability tcr securely fasten hardwood, composite. and PVC decking, while aesthetically hiding screw-heads. In fact, the newest plugging systems for hardwoods have been specially engineered to quickly and consistently install plugs in less than half the time of traditional plugging methods.

Wood Chemicals Rebound

Rising performance and environmental issues are driving demand for greener and superiorvalue wood preservatives, according to a new report by Global Industry Analysts.

Growing concerns over VOC emissions, capable of affecting the environment during the process of coating, has paved way for the launch of various eco-friendly solutions, such as radiation-cured coatings, water-based coatings. and powder coatings.

Coatings that feature enhanced performance features, such as improved durability and the ability to be used for dual purposes, have also succeeded in grabbing considerable attention of consumers.

After plummeting in 2008 and 2009. U.S. demand for wood preservatives appeared to have bottomed out and began to show signs of recovery in 2010.

The U.S. market for wood preservative chemicals is forecast to reach $567.4 million by 2015.

Landscape products are predicted to be the fastest-growing enduse segment through 2015, although industrial applications for creosote arnd pentachlorophenol should still dominate the U.S. market.
